Camping Areas and Accessibility
South Core Banks features approximately 24 miles of primitive beach available for both vehicle and tent camping. Visitors can set up camp right along the shore or explore the quieter sound-side areas, providing the opportunity to connect with nature in a serene environment. It’s important to note that there are no established campgrounds or roads on the islands, as all driving is in loose sand, making this area more suitable for seasoned campers with appropriate vehicles.
Amenities
While South Core Banks offers a truly rustic camping experience, it also provides some essential amenities:
- Restrooms and Public Showers: Seasonal restroom and shower facilities are available in specific areas, such as the former Long Point Cabin.
- Drinking Water: Available seasonally at designated restrooms near the lighthouse and via a spigot on the back road during the summer months. Note that water facilities are usually turned off during the coldest winter months to prevent damage.
- Dump Stations: For vehicle campers, dump stations are located near the Great Island and the tip of the cape.
Essential Guidelines for Campers
Camping at South Core Banks offers a unique opportunity to immerse yourself in a natural environment, but it requires some essential planning:
- Food and Waste Management: Campers must bring enough food and water for the entirety of their stay, as there are no trash cans on the islands. All trash must be removed by campers upon departure, adhering to the park’s Trash Free program.
- Wildlife Precautions: Be cautious of local wildlife including sea gulls and raccoons, who have been known to raid campsites. Proper food storage is crucial.
- Fire Regulations: Campfires are permitted below the high tide line in damp sand, with a diameter limit of 3 feet. Bonfires are not allowed, and it is essential for campers to follow all fire safety regulations.
- Camping Duration: Overnight stays are typically limited to a maximum of 14 consecutive days, and no permits are generally required unless camping in large groups.
Camping Tips and Recommendations
To ensure a safe and enjoyable camping experience at South Core Banks, consider the following tips:
- Proper Gear: Choose a sturdy tent designed to withstand strong winds, and use long tent stakes that can anchor firmly in the sandy terrain.
- Preparation for Elements: Check tide predictions prior to your trip and be prepared for rapidly changing weather conditions.
- Permits for Vehicles: Vehicle camping is allowed seaward of the primary dunes only, and permits are required for long-term parking. Make sure to have the appropriate permits if camping with a vehicle or trailer.
- Campsite Selection: Tent campers should set up their equipment among the dunes but not on them, further ensuring protection of the fragile dune ecosystem.
